What You Need To Know About Qualifying For Payday Loans

If you are not familiar with the way that payday loans work, these loans are designed to offer applicants a relatively small amount of capital that they can pay back over the course of their next few paychecks. In most cases, these short-term loans are much easier to qualify for than standard personal loans because most payday lenders do not require a credit check.
